We have an apartment search site with the branding (header and footer) already set.
We're looking for a hot new design for the content of the "property details" page. Basically a way to lay out all of the details about the property in a slick, efficient way.
More than one winner may be awarded!
Renters searching for a new apartment or rental house will be looking at these pages. We already have an established site with renter traffic, looking to improve!
* Redesign the “guts” of the existing website below, but leave the header and footer the same
* IMPORTANT: Feature the contact information and the table of the different floor plans near the top of the page!
* Include all of the content from the existing website below
* No need to use any of the existing icons, but do use the photos of the property and floor plan
* This design will be a “template” for other properties as well, so try to keep property-specific information in a web-dynamic format (no fancy graphics on the name of the property, for example)
